Outbreak/Illness Investigations

USA: FDA and CDC are investigating an outbreak of Salmonella Oranienburg illnesses associated with consumption of an imported shelf-stable nut butter cream. Four outbreak cases have been confirmed (3 in Minnesota and 1 in New Jersey), and one person has been hospitalized. The implicated product, Emek-brand Pistachio Cream with a use-by date of October 19, 2026 (TETT: 19/10/26 (DD/MM/YY)) and production code PNO: 241019, is manufactured by Emek Dogal Saglik Urunleri Iklim Gida Insaat San Tic Ltd Sti in Turkey and imported into the United States. No recall notice has been issued.

Outbreak/Illness Investigations

CANADA: The Public Health Agency of Canada reports 57 confirmed cases in a Salmonella outbreak that has sent 7 people to hospital. Outbreak cases have been reported in Alberta and Ontario. The outbreak is linked to consumption of Genoa salami. Please see recall notice, below.

USA (Updates): FDA continues to investigate an outbreak of Salmonella Enteritidis linked to an as-yet-unidentified food, as well as an outbreak of Listeria monocytogenes linked to an as-yet-identified food. The case counts in these outbreaks have increased from 31 to 33 cases and from 16 to 17 cases, respectively.
